مستخلص: Solvent hydrocarbons released to air from the controversial but widely applied gluing of table tennis bats were studied during the 1993 world championships in Goteborg. Sampling on adsorbent cartridges and thermal desorption combined with gas chromatography and mass spectrometry were used for the determinations.The total concentrations recorded above the players' gluing tables were in the range 20-100 mg m-3. The prominent solvent constituents were C6 (<10%), C7 (>80%), and C8 (<5%) alkanes and cycloalkanes. The proportions of the nine acyclic and the seven cyclic C7 isomers were determined. Heptane, 2-methylhexane and 3-methylhexane constituted more than 50% of the solvent hydrocarbons.
